Web25 mrt. 2024 · Doctors' rights The EWTD requires the working week to be an average of 48 hours, with further rights relating to break periods and holiday allowance, such as: 11 …

Web22 okt. 2015 · Much of the reporting on the contract row has mentioned junior doctors’ 48-hour average working week. In reality though, ‘The week is, generally, between 40-96 hours, and most doctors will work an average 10 hours unpaid each week,’ says 29-year-old GP Jenny, who was a junior doctor until last year. Web6 jan. 2015 · About two-thirds of physicians aged 40 to 69 work between 40 and 60 hours per week. Another 20 percent work between 61 and 80 hours per week. An … old town in edinburghWebMy normal day is 8am-6pm, I work 3 days a week while a FT doc would do all 5. In terms of out-of-hours, on my rota, in every 8 weeks a full-time trainee would do 7 long day shifts (8am-9pm), including a weekend, and 7 nights (8pm-9am) including a weekend - both usually split into blocks of 2, 3 or 4 long shifts. old town information centerWebAfter training, the average general surgeon works 50-60 hours per week (not including time available for call).
